The Hrithik Roshan, NTR, and Kiara Advani starrer War 2 has minted over Rs 220 crore nett in its second weekend at the domestic box office. The film, directed by Ayan Mukerji, completed its 11 day theatrical run on Sunday, benefiting from the weekend surge. On day 11, the movie collected Rs 6.50 crore across all languages in India, making the total of War 2 reach Rs 221 crore in the domestic market. Globally the film is close to Rs 350 crore gross.
Although War 2 is picking up well at the Hindi box office, it's clear that the competition from Rajinikanth's Coolie has impacted its numbers. Coolie has stayed ahead in the box office game, earning over Rs 10 crore on Sunday and taking its total to Rs 256.75 crore. Directed by Lokesh Kanagaraj, Coolie features an ensemble cast, including Nagarjuna Akkineni, Shruti Haasan, and Soubin Shahir, among others. Coolie surpassing Rs 475 crores gross worldwide movie towards elite Rs 500 crores club.
War 2 began its second weekend with a 20 percent drop but saw a rise of over 50 percent on Saturday, adding Rs 6.25 crore to the tally. The film's collection from Hindi was Rs 5.4 crore, Tamil Rs 0.1 crore, and Telugu Rs 0.75 crore on Saturday. Despite the competition, War 2 has managed to cross the Rs 220 crore mark, a testament to its strong box office performance.
War 2 sees Hrithik Roshan reprising his role as Kabir from the original War, joined by NTR and Kiara Advani.
